Sundararajan, Narasimman, A. Ebrahimi y Nannappa Vasudha. "Two Dimensional Short Time Hartley Transforms". Sultan Qaboos University Journal for Science [SQUJS] 21, n.º 1 (1 de noviembre de 2016): 41. http://dx.doi.org/10.24200/squjs.vol21iss1pp41-47.

Texto completo
Resumen
The Hartley transform, as in the case of the Fourier transform, is not suitably applicable to non-stationary representations of signals whose statistical properties change as a function of time. Hence, different versions of 2-D short time Hartley transforms (STHT) are given in comparison with the short time Fourier transform (STFT). Although the two different versions of STHT defined here with their inverses are equally applicable, one of them is mathematically incorrect/incompatible due to the incorrect definition of the 2-D Hartley transform in literature. These definitions of STHTs can easily be extended to multi-dimensions. Computations of the STFT and the two versions of STHTs are illustrated based on 32 channels (traces) of synthetic seismic data consisting of 256 samples in each trace. Salient features of STHTs are incorporated.

Cai, Haiyan, Qingtang Jiang, Lin Li y Bruce W. Suter. "Analysis of adaptive short-time Fourier transform-based synchrosqueezing transform". Analysis and Applications 19, n.º 01 (23 de mayo de 2020): 71–105. http://dx.doi.org/10.1142/s0219530520400047.

Texto completo
Resumen
Recently, the study of modeling a non-stationary signal as a superposition of amplitude and frequency-modulated Fourier-like oscillatory modes has been a very active research area. The synchrosqueezing transform (SST) is a powerful method for instantaneous frequency estimation and component separation of non-stationary multicomponent signals. The short-time Fourier transform-based SST (FSST) reassigns the frequency variable to sharpen the time-frequency representation and to separate the components of a multicomponent non-stationary signal. Very recently the FSST with a time-varying parameter, called the adaptive FSST, was introduced. The simulation experiments show that the adaptive FSST is very promising in instantaneous frequency estimation of the component of a multicomponent signal, and in accurate component recovery. However, the theoretical analysis of the adaptive FSST has not been carried out. In this paper, we study the theoretical analysis of the adaptive FSST and obtain the error bounds for the instantaneous frequency estimation and component recovery with the adaptive FSST and the second-order adaptive FSST.

Qaisar, Saeed Mian, Laurent Fesquet y Marc Renaudin. "An Adaptive Resolution Computationally Efficient Short-Time Fourier Transform". Research Letters in Signal Processing 2008 (2008): 1–5. http://dx.doi.org/10.1155/2008/932068.

Texto completo
Resumen
The short-time Fourier transform (STFT) is a classical tool, used for characterizing the time varying signals. The limitation of the STFT is its fixed time-frequency resolution. Thus, an enhanced version of the STFT, which is based on the cross-level sampling, is devised. It can adapt the sampling frequency and the window function length by following the input signal local characteristics. Therefore, it provides an adaptive resolution time-frequency representation of the input signal. The computational complexity of the proposed STFT is deduced and compared to the classical one. The results show a significant gain of the computational efficiency and hence of the processing power.

Wong, Emily M., Fern Tablin y Edward S. Schelegle. "Comparison of nonparametric and parametric methods for time-frequency heart rate variability analysis in a rodent model of cardiovascular disease". PLOS ONE 15, n.º 11 (9 de noviembre de 2020): e0242147. http://dx.doi.org/10.1371/journal.pone.0242147.

Texto completo
Resumen
The aim of time-varying heart rate variability spectral analysis is to detect and quantify changes in the heart rate variability spectrum components during nonstationary events. Of the methods available, the nonparametric short-time Fourier Transform and parametric time-varying autoregressive modeling are the most commonly employed. The current study (1) compares short-time Fourier Transform and autoregressive modeling methods influence on heart rate variability spectral characteristics over time and during an experimental ozone exposure in mature adult spontaneously hypertensive rats, (2) evaluates the agreement between short-time Fourier Transform and autoregressive modeling method results, and (3) describes the advantages and disadvantages of each method. Although similar trends were detected during ozone exposure, statistical comparisons identified significant differences between short-time Fourier Transform and autoregressive modeling analysis results. Significant differences were observed between methods for LF power (p ≤ 0.014); HF power (p ≤ 0.011); total power (p ≤ 0.027); and normalized HF power (p = 0.05). Furthermore, inconsistencies between exposure-related observations accentuated the lack of agreement between short-time Fourier Transform and autoregressive modeling overall. Thus, the short-time Fourier Transform and autoregressive modeling methods for time-varying heart rate variability analysis could not be considered interchangeable for evaluations with or without interventions that are known to affect cardio-autonomic activity.

Chakraborty, Avijit y David Okaya. "Frequency‐time decomposition of seismic data using wavelet‐based methods". GEOPHYSICS 60, n.º 6 (noviembre de 1995): 1906–16. http://dx.doi.org/10.1190/1.1443922.

Texto completo
Resumen
Spectral analysis is an important signal processing tool for seismic data. The transformation of a seismogram into the frequency domain is the basis for a significant number of processing algorithms and interpretive methods. However, for seismograms whose frequency content vary with time, a simple 1-D (Fourier) frequency transformation is not sufficient. Improved spectral decomposition in frequency‐time (FT) space is provided by the sliding window (short time) Fourier transform, although this method suffers from the time‐ frequency resolution limitation. Recently developed transforms based on the new mathematical field of wavelet analysis bypass this resolution limitation and offer superior spectral decomposition. The continuous wavelet transform with its scale‐translation plane is conceptually best understood when contrasted to a short time Fourier transform. The discrete wavelet transform and matching pursuit algorithm are alternative wavelet transforms that map a seismogram into FT space. Decomposition into FT space of synthetic and calibrated explosive‐source seismic data suggest that the matching pursuit algorithm provides excellent spectral localization, and reflections, direct and surface waves, and artifact energy are clearly identifiable. Wavelet‐based transformations offer new opportunities for improved processing algorithms and spectral interpretation methods.

Wang, Li Hua, Qi Dong Zhang, Yong Hong Zhang y Kai Zhang. "The Time-Frequency Resolution of Short Time Fourier Transform Based on Multi-Window Functions". Advanced Materials Research 214 (febrero de 2011): 122–27. http://dx.doi.org/10.4028/www.scientific.net/amr.214.122.

Texto completo
Resumen
The short-time Fourier transform has the disadvantage that is does not localize time and frequency phenomena very well. Instead the time-frequency information is scattered which depends on the length of the window. It is not possible to have arbitrarily good time resolution simultaneously with good frequency resolution. In this paper, a new method that uses the short-time Fourier transform based on multi-window functions to enhance time-frequency resolution of signals has been proposed. Simulation and experimental results present the high performance of the proposed method.
